Kubota dealer Lister Wilder has opened a new site in Salisbury. Located close to the previous branch, the new site offers increased sales and service capabilities.

The Salisbury branch has new offices, with showroom space and additional work areas for regional sales staff. The extensive parts storage facilities are four times larger than at the previous site and the service workshop boasts four full length bays - double the number at the former depot. All of the bays are capable of housing Kubota’s new 14-tonne U145 excavator - many of the manufacturers's small too, of course. With three full time technicians on site, the company is now recruiting for additional service staff to boost customer response within the area.

The new location is well placed to cover a region from Lyme Regis to Bognor Regis along the south coast, and as far north as Marlborough and Newbury. All of the technicians provide mobile field service, ensuring that customer equipment can be maintained, whatever the location.

“The opening of our new Salisbury depot marks a significant milestone for Lister Wilder,” said Managing Director Charlie King.

“Since taking on the area in 2023, we’ve invested over £1m to ensure we can fully support construction customers across Hampshire, Dorset and Wiltshire. With 60 mobile service engineers, £3m of parts stock, inter-depot deliveries and factory-trained, knowledgeable staff, we’re ideally positioned to support our growing customer base."
